Note: This CME is visible to the south/southeast in SOHO LASCO C2, C3 and after a data gap in STEREO A COR2 imagery. The CME appears to have a bright core in initial frames before fading as it progresses throughout the SOHO LASCO C3 field of view. The source is a filament eruption centered around S40E35, but stretches between S25E20 to S55E50 with a southern deflection as it erupts. The eruption begins around 2024-03-06T20:00Z in SDO/AIA and GOES SUVI 304 with associated dimming visible in SDO/AIA 193, brightening in SDO/AIA 304, and minor moving/opening field lines in GOES SUVI 284. A brief post-eruptive arcade is also visible in SDO/AIA 171 and 193 starting around 2024-03-06T00:00Z.

Measurement TypeCME measurement type: Leading Edge (LE), Shock Front (SH), Right Hand Boundary (RHB), Left Hand Boundary (LHB), Black/White Boundary (BW), Prominence Core (COR), Disconnection Front (DIS), Trailing Edge (TE).
Prime?"primary flag" which is either True or False. If there are multiple CME analysis entries for a single CME, earlier measurements are marked as false when new or more accurate measurements are made. This is a helpful flag if you would like to download only one most accurate CME analysis per CME

CME Analysis M2M_CATALOG SH true SWPC_CAT -26.0 -56.0 848.0 C 45.0 2024-03-06T01:54Z Parameters are based off of a very faint SHOCK feature seen in SOHO LASCO C2 and C3. These parameters may vary in width by +/- 10 degrees. STEREO A was in a data gap during the majority of this event and therefore was not available to use for analysis. 1: Result 1 (2.0 AU)
Earth = 2024-03-08T22:00Z
Solar Orbiter = 2024-03-07T10:56Z
STEREO A = 2024-03-08T23:00Z

CME Analysis M2M_CATALOG LE LHB true SWPC_CAT -34.0 -82.0 754.0 C 38.0 2024-03-06T02:14Z Parameters are based off of the best fit of the BULK using only SOHO LASCO imagery since there was a data gap in STEREO A during the majority of this event. The bulk appears to have an asymmetrical front, so the left hand side of the CME's bulk was tracked within this measurement to account for the "nose" of the CME. 1: Result 1 (2.0 AU)
